How they compare
Spain currently reports 56.6% against 56.5% in Tunisia,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Tunisia ahead.
Spain ranks 154th and Tunisia ranks 155th of 187 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Spain averaged higher in 1 and Tunisia in 3.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Spain | Tunisia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 55.1% | 62.9% | 7.8% | Tunisia |
| 2000s | 61.3% | 61.0% | 0.2% | Spain |
| 2010s | 52.4% | 61.5% | 9.0% | Tunisia |
| 2020s | 55.5% | 56.6% | 1.1% | Tunisia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Employment to population ratio is the proportion of a country's population that is employed.
